Friday February 26 1993, brought the first terrorist attack to the US and New York City. A truck bomb exploded in an underground parking garage in the World Trade Center. I responded with my camera and recorded what was to be the largest response of FDNY to an alarm to that date. No digital photography at the time, just film and the darkroom. I shot about 10 rolls to record history...today with digital, I would have shot at least 10,000 frames.
